Re: RC10T hex wheel conversion?

Post by hawgfanman »

You can use the SC10 conversion on the front. JConcepts makes one. For the rear all you have to do is put the hex on (if you've already upgraded to 3/16 axles).

Re: RC10T hex wheel conversion?

Post by jwscab »

the older kickup is 30 degrees, the new kickup is 25 degrees. so if you buy 25 degree caster blocks, they will effectively be 30 degree blocks. adjust from there: 20 degree sc10 blocks would be 25 degree on the rc10.
